The idea behind Quanta Kids is simple, and it is the thing I care about most: real understanding is the heart of good Olympiad prep, and everything else follows from it. A child who understands place value, or symmetry, or how a fraction actually works, can handle a question they have never seen before. A child who has only memorised answers freezes the moment the paper changes one small detail.
You see this all the time in the usual way of preparing. A child is handed a paper, does it, gets it marked, and is handed another, on the theory that enough repetition will make the maths stick. For a lot of children it does the opposite. They learn to recognise the shape of a question and reach for a remembered answer, without ever grasping why it is right.
So we built the whole thing to put learning first, and to treat the test as what comes after the learning, not instead of it. Most Olympiad prep does the reverse: it starts at the exam and hopes the understanding turns up along the way. That is backwards. We Teach Before We Test
Every topic on Quanta Kids opens with the idea, not a question. Before a child is asked to do anything, they are shown what is going on and why, in plain language and with a picture they can play with. A clock becomes a face whose hands you move. A symmetry line becomes a fold you can see. A bar graph becomes bars you read straight off. Only once the idea is on the table do we ask them to use it.

This sounds obvious, and yet almost no Olympiad resource does it. Most start at the test and hope the understanding arrives later. We think that is backwards, and so does every good teacher we have ever met.
Every Topic Is A Climb
A topic is not a worksheet. It is a short climb with four stages, and your child can see exactly where they are on it.
First they read it: the core idea, explained and shown. Then they play it: an interactive version they can poke at until it clicks, rather than a paragraph they skim. Instead of being told that a square has four lines of symmetry, a child folds it on screen and watches each half land exactly on top of the other. The idea stops being a rule to remember and becomes something they have seen with their own eyes. Then they drill it, across three tiers of quests that step up in difficulty, so the jump from "I get it" to "I can do it fast" happens in stages instead of one cliff. And finally they conquer it, facing a boss stage that pulls the whole topic together.
The climb matters because it separates two things most prep muddles together: understanding a concept, and handling it at speed under pressure. We build the first before we ask for the second.

Watch Someone Solve It, Step By Step
When a child gets stuck, the worst thing to hand them is the answer. It ends the thinking. So the tricky ideas come with a Watch Me Solve One walkthrough, where a friendly guide works a problem out loud, one labelled step at a time. Spot which operations are the same level, read left to right, divide first, then multiply. Your child sees not just the answer, but the thinking that gets there. And then it hands the next one straight back: now you try. That is the part a red pen can never teach.

The Path Is Tuned To Your Olympiad
The five Olympiads are not interchangeable. SOF leans on reading and visual reasoning, SilverZone is a formula-driven sprint against the clock, and the others each have their own shape. Preparing for all of them the same way wastes half the effort.
So we start with a ten-minute diagnostic and your child's target exam, and build a path from there. The topics reorder to match what that specific Olympiad actually tests, split across three tracks: Foundational Maths, Logical Reasoning, and Advanced Maths. A child aiming at a reasoning-heavy paper spends more time on reasoning. A child who already has the basics skips ahead. Nobody grinds through what they do not need.
